Overview
The Commercial Business Development Officer is responsible for identifying, sourcing, and converting high‑quality prospects into new commercial banking clients. The target market consists of companies with annual revenues between $50MM and $800MM. This individual will serve as a frontline growth engine—building relationships, developing a strategic pipeline, and partnering with internal teams to deliver tailored banking solutions.
Key Responsibilities
Prospecting & Lead Generation
Identify and source potential commercial clients through targeted market research, referrals, COI networks, industry intelligence, and event participation.
Develop and execute a structured prospecting strategy to build and maintain a high‑quality pipeline of new business opportunities.
Initiate contact with senior decision‑makers and collaborate with commercial bankers to assemble the right internal team for each opportunity.
Assist in preparing client presentations, pitch materials, and customized solution proposals.
Stay current on market trends, competitive dynamics, and industry developments to position the bank as a trusted commercial banking leader.
Relationship Building
Work collaboratively with Relationship Managers and other internal partners to develop competitive solutions.
Actively represent the bank at industry, community, and networking events to enhance brand presence and generate new leads.
Demonstrate a highly sociable, engaging, and adaptable approach that thrives in a fast‑paced and evolving business environment.
Performance Metrics
Maintain accurate and timely records of prospecting activity, pipeline status, and outcomes within CRM tools.
Meet or exceed established goals, calling activity expectations, and new business development.
Success will be measured by the ability to develop qualified leads, close new business, and contribute meaningfully to portfolio growth, and revenue.
